HSBC Bank Malta p.l.c. (the 'bank') held its Annual General Meeting ('AGM'), today 20 April 2023. With reference to Company Announcement HSBC417 published on 14 April 2023, all the Ordinary Resolutions and Ordinary Resolutions Special Business were approved.
In terms of Article 7(1) of the bank's Memorandum, Mr John Bonello (Chairman), Mr Simon Vaughan Johnson, Mr Michel Cordina, Ms Terecina Kwong, Ms Maria Micallef and Mr Yiannos Michaelides were appointed as Directors by the majority shareholder.
Three individuals were nominated for election as Directors by the minority shareholders. Mrs Ingrid Azzopardi, Dr Manfred Galdes and Dr Henri Mizzi were automatically elected as Directors in terms of Article 77(4) of the bank's Articles of Association.
With the exception of Mr Simon Vaughan Johnson and Mr Michel Cordina who are Executive Directors, the remaining Directors are all Non-Executive Directors.
The Board of Directors of the bank is therefore composed of the following:
John Bonello (Chairman)
Simon Vaughan Johnson
Ingrid Azzopardi
Michel Cordina
Manfred Galdes
Maria Micallef
Yiannos Michaelides
Henri Mizzi
Terecina Kwong

HSBC Bank Malta p.l.c. (the Bank) is engaged in providing banking and financial related services. Its segments include Wealth and Personal Banking (WPB), Commercial Banking (CMB) and Global Markets (GM). The WPB segment offers a range of products and services to meet the personal banking and wealth management needs of individual customers. WPB offers retail banking products including current and savings accounts, mortgages and personal loans, credit cards, debit cards, local and international payment services, and wealth management services, including insurance and investment products, global asset management services and financial planning services. The CMB segment offers a range of products and services to serve the needs of commercial customers, including small and medium-sized enterprises, mid-market enterprises and corporates. These include credit, lending, international trade and receivables finance. GM provides tailored financial solutions to corporate and institutional clients.
